摘要:

用改进的Glimm格式的方法, 研究压差方程的一维活塞问题:当活塞的运动速度是一个常数的扰动时,含有激波的弱解的存在性.对波的相互作用以及扰动波在主激波和活塞上的反射给出了精确的估计,在对主激波的强度不加限制的情况下证明激波解的整体存在性.

Abstract:

This paper uses the improved Glimm scheme to study a one-dimensional problem for the pressure gradient equations when the speed of piston is a constant disturbance. We show existence of the weak solution containing shock waves. Using the modified Glimm scheme, we give global existence of shock front solution to this problem in bounded varition (BV) space. 
